Job Description:
MERITUS Talent is working with Europe's largest weapons manufacturer to recruit a Systems Engineer for their Bristol office on a hybrid basis. The role requires an active SC clearance prior to starting, and candidates must be sole British Nationals.
Overview of department:
This programme is a boundary-pushing weapon system development initiative with significant industry and customer engagement. It focuses on developing the UK's first LDEW concept demonstrator, achieving notable recent success with several high-profile trials.
As a Systems Engineer, you will join a dynamic team dedicated to developing advanced defence systems. You will contribute to the design, development, and integration of advanced LDEW systems, ensuring performance and reliability.
Following recent successes, the programme aims to develop a deployable, world-class LDEW air defence system. The project involves pioneering technology experiments and rapid weapon system development across key Systems Engineering domains: requirements, design, performance analysis, and certification.
Responsibilities:
* Deliver TRS / Verification / Certification documentation throughout the project lifecycle.
* Support the delivery of project material for design reviews.
* Conduct system trade studies analysis and prepare reports.
Skillset/experience required:
* Initiate and lead trade studies and system development activities.
* Experience in developing complex systems, ideally in defence.
* Ability to communicate architectures and ideas at all levels.
* Experience in elaborating user requirements with design authorities.
* Support functional design with requirement flow-down through system/sub-system/equipment.
* Share technical information clearly with customers.
* Develop strong relationships with key partners.
* Desire to develop and grow the Systems Design team.
* Experience with system architecting tools such as DOORS/DOORS NG/Rhapsody (desirable).
* Knowledge of lasers or maritime system integration (highly beneficial).
